Expansionary budget with $4.8 billion expenditure, Govt debt is projected at $11.7 billion which is around 79.8% of GDP

By Vijay Narayan
27/06/2025

Deputy Prime Minister and Minister for Finance, Professor Biman Prasad has announced an expansionary 2025/2026 National Budget with a total revenue of $3.9 billion and total expenditure of $4.8 billion. This is a net deficit of $886 million.

Based on this, government debt is projected at $11.7 billion - around 79.8% of GDP.

Professor Prasad says this is about 10% lower than what the coalition government inherited in 2023.

He says the expansionary fiscal stance is deliberate to protect our people.
